Happy ’80s Birthday to Chico Walker, who spent parts of eight seasons in the bigs with the Cubs, Red Sox, Mets, and Angels. He also played in Mexico, the Dominican Republic, Venezuela, and Puerto Rico.

Happy ’80s Birthday to Tony Brewer, who appeared in 24 games for the 1984 Dodgers and won the Pacific Coast League batting title the same year. He also played in Japan.

11/25/81

Rollie Fingers becomes the first relief pitcher to win the AL MVP Award. Rollie saves 28 games in a strike-shortened season and posts a 1.04 ERA.

11/25/85

Ozzie Guillen wins the A.L. Rookie of the Year Award. Ozzie hits .273 with 9 triples and commits only 12 errors in 150 games.

11/25/81

The Royals release Ken Brett and his career is over. 

Ken was an ultra-prospect who made his big-league debut at the age of 18 and become the youngest pitcher to appear in a World Series game. Unfortunately, he was never quite able to live up to the potential.
